The International Society for Computational Biology and the African Society for Bioinformatics and Computational Biology are pleased to once again join together to host the ISCB Africa ASBCB Conference on Bioinformatics in Entebbe, Uganda, October 10 –12, 2017; post-conference workshops on Oct. 13. This meeting constitutes the fifth joint meeting of ISCB and ASBCB, and the sixth conference of the ASBCB on Bioinformatics of African pathogens, hosts and vectors.

The ISCB-Africa ASBCB conference features a broad bioinformatics scope that include a special focus on infectious diseases relevant to Africa. Samples of topics of interest include the following (although other computational biology topics are welcome as we ultimately seek the best, most interesting and novel presentations for this conference):

• Bioinformatics of human genetics and population studies
• Host/pathogen interactions and dynamics of infectious diseases
• Microbiome studies
• Systems biology
• Tools, Pipelines, database and resource development
• Molecular epidemiology and evolution
• Pharmacogenomics, vaccines and drugs design
• Functional, structural, and comparative genomics
